The Port of Tampa: A Convenient Departure Point
Located just a short distance from downtown, Port of Tampa Bay is a key cruise hub on Florida’s Gulf Coast. Nestled along the picturesque Hillsborough Bay, the port has grown into one of the busiest and most accessible departure points for cruises to the Caribbean, Mexico, and even the Panama Canal. Its proximity to major highways and Tampa International Airport makes it incredibly convenient for travelers from all over the U.S.
The port features modern amenities designed to ensure smooth boarding and disembarking. It’s well-equipped to handle both large and small cruise ships, so passengers can expect an efficient and hassle-free experience.

Things to Do Before and After Your Cruise in Tampa
Tampa is a great city to explore either before or after your cruise. Here are a few ideas to help you make the most of your time in the area:
Busch Gardens: If you’re a fan of theme parks, Busch Gardens offers thrilling rides, animal exhibits, and exciting entertainment. It’s perfect for families or anyone looking to add some adventure to their trip.
Tampa Riverwalk: Stretching over 2 miles along the Hillsborough River, the Tampa Riverwalk offers a beautiful mix of parks, restaurants, and shops. Take a stroll along the water, enjoy local eateries, or explore nearby cultural attractions.
Clearwater Beach: Just a short drive from Tampa, Clearwater Beach is famous for its pristine white sand and crystal-clear waters. It’s a perfect spot for sunbathing, swimming, and water sports.
Ybor City: This historic neighborhood, once the heart of Tampa’s cigar industry, is now known for its lively nightlife, delicious dining options, and unique cultural scene. Ybor City offers an exciting experience for those who enjoy a bit of history and modern fun combined.

Tips for Cruising from Tampa
Arrive Early: To avoid any last-minute rush, it’s recommended to arrive at the port at least 3 hours before your scheduled departure. This will give you plenty of time to get through security and settle in before boarding.
Parking Information: The port offers long-term and short-term parking options. Be sure to check the latest pricing and availability online in advance to plan accordingly.
Pack Smart: Keep any important items like medication, travel documents, and valuables in your carry-on, as checked luggage can take some time to reach your cabin.
Book a Cruise-Friendly Hotel: Consider staying at a hotel near the port to simplify your travel plans. Many hotels offer free shuttle service to and from the cruise terminal.
